Germany
Germany is one of Central Europe’s most important wildlife destinations, offering a remarkable combination of ancient forests, mountain ranges, wetlands, river systems, and traditional rural landscapes. Although it is one of Europe’s most densely populated countries, Germany has successfully preserved and restored many natural areas that support an impressive diversity of wildlife.
The country is particularly known for the return of several iconic species. Wolves have naturally recolonized large parts of eastern and northern Germany, while Eurasian Lynx populations are slowly recovering in regions such as the Harz Mountains and the Bavarian Forest. These conservation success stories have made Germany an increasingly attractive destination for wildlife enthusiasts hoping to observe Europe’s most elusive predators.
Germany is also a premier birdwatching destination. Its wetlands and coastal areas host large numbers of migratory birds, including Common Cranes, White Storks, and geese that gather in spectacular numbers during migration seasons. Raptors such as the White-tailed Eagle, Golden Eagle, and Peregrine Falcon are among the country’s most sought-after bird species.
Large mammals including Red Deer, Roe Deer, Wild Boar, Moose, European Beaver, and European Otter can be found across various habitats, from extensive forests to river valleys and wetlands.
Combining successful conservation efforts, rich biodiversity, excellent infrastructure, and easily accessible natural areas, Germany offers outstanding opportunities for wildlife observation, birdwatching, and nature photography throughout the year.
